Mission & Description

Mothers for Awareness and Prevention of Drug Abuse (MAPDA) is a nonprofit organization based in Durango, CO, focused on mental health and crisis intervention. Established in 2020, it aims to raise awareness and prevent drug abuse, operating with an annual revenue of $175,000. The organization is recognized as tax-exempt under EIN 451677515.
